    Autumn Riley Arnold reacted to JulieNOLA in I dumped for the first time!   
    That's not actually dumping. What happened was the fish did not successfully make it into your pouch most likely. The inlet to the pouch is only about 1cm. Bites should be the size of an eraser. Also suggested to eat with an oyster fork (tiny fork) to force tiny bites. Best of luck in the future!

    Autumn Riley Arnold reacted to James Marusek in I dumped for the first time!   
    It is all part of a learning experience. Many times there are pre-triggers before you reach the full dumping stage that clue you to the fact that you are very close. They can be sneezing, hiccups, excess mucous, a change in the way food taste. So clue into your particular pre-triggers to help you avoid dumping in the future.
